/*
 * Pin for the minimum schema version accepted from the Glyphbus
 * event registry. Anything older gets rejected at ingest — yes,
 * even in dev, so bump your producers. Newcomers: don't lower
 * this to "unblock" a test; register the schema instead.
 * Compatibility checked against the build token below.
 */

session token of fawep-tageg = htk4_82d8

Subject: DR drill next Thursday — formula sandbox service

Welcome aboard. Next Thursday we run the quarterly disaster-recovery drill for Fennel, the service that sandboxes user-supplied formulas. You'll restore the sandbox cluster from cold backups and verify that untrusted formulas still execute in isolation afterward. No production traffic is involved. To decrypt the backup archive during the drill, you'll need the recovery passphrase, which follows below.

unlock words, baweg-bafop: raleth-zoriel-kelix-tammir-quenmir-zorys-eliix-zorox-istion

# Flaglight Rollouts — Approvals

Quick version for on-call: any rollout touching more than 5% of traffic needs an approval in Flaglight before the ramp continues. Kill switches don't need approval — just flip them and note it in the incident channel. Scheduled ramps pause automatically if error budget burns hot. If you're stuck at 2 a.m. with a pending approval, there's one person authorized to override, and that's the approver below.

account owner for tagep-bafof: Norael Gilax Juleth

New starter, night shift — basement archive run. Take the freight lift to B2. Lights are on a motion timer; wave at the sensor if they cut out. Archive room is the grey door past the boiler corridor, marked Farrow & Klyne Records. Log every box you pull in the ledger on the shelf. Do not prop the door — it alarms after ninety seconds. Return boxes to their exact bay. Re-lock on exit and initial the sheet. Door keypad takes this code:

staff pass of tahaf-fawip = bdg-ACOCZT-70817459